使用适度尺寸的早期现代和现代望远镜时,光圈和观察对黑子的可见性的影响
The effect of aperture and seeing on the visibility of sunspots when using early modern and modern telescopes of modest size

论文摘要
利用观察和衍射的卷积,探索了黑子可见性中的视觉和光圈之间的关系。结果表明,即使是小于5厘米的光圈的望远镜也会受到观察的显着影响。尽管较大的孔径仪器比较小的仪器遭受的损失更大,但在相同的大气条件下,它们的细节水平始终保持更好。
Using the convolution of seeing and diffraction, the relation between seeing and aperture in the visibility of sunspots is explored. It is shown that even telescopes with apertures smaller than 5 centimetres are significantly affected by seeing. Although larger aperture instruments suffer more from seeing than smaller ones, their level of detail always remains better under the same atmospheric conditions.
